Traditional cookie dough often contains raw eggs and flour, both of which can harbor harmful bacteria like Salmonella and E. coli. Eating raw eggs can lead to foodborne illness, while uncooked flour can also cause digestive upset. Nobody wants a stomachache interrupting their cookie dough dreams! That’s why it’s crucial to heat-treat your flour and avoid using eggs altogether when making edible cookie dough.

The key to safe edible cookie dough lies in eliminating the risk factors. Heat-treating flour is simple. Just spread it on a baking sheet and bake at a low temperature (around 160°F/70°C) for about 5-10 minutes, or until it reaches 165°F/74°C internally. This process kills any harmful bacteria, making it safe to eat raw. As for eggs, simply leave them out of the Recipe For Edible Cookie Dough. There are plenty of ways to achieve that perfect cookie dough texture and flavor without them.

Now for the fun part – making your own edible cookie dough! This edible cookie dough recipe for one is a great starting point, but feel free to adjust it to your preferences. The basic ingredients usually include butter, sugar, flour, milk, and flavorings like vanilla extract and chocolate chips.

Essential Ingredients

  • Butter: Use softened butter for the best texture and creaminess.
  • Sugar: Both granulated and brown sugar can be used, depending on your desired sweetness and flavor.
  • Heat-Treated Flour: Remember, this is crucial for safety!
  • Milk: A splash of milk helps bind the ingredients and adds moisture.
  • Vanilla Extract: Enhances the flavor and adds that classic cookie dough aroma.
  • Chocolate Chips: Because who can resist chocolate chips in cookie dough?

Mixing and Chilling

Cream together the but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Gradually add the heat-treated flour and milk, mixing until just combined. Be careful not to overmix. Stir in the vanilla extract and your choice of mix-ins, like chocolate chips, sprinkles, or chopped nuts. Chill the dough for at least 30 minutes before indulging. This helps the flavors meld and firms up the dough for a better scooping experience.

Peanut Butter Lovers’ Dream

Add a generous dollop of peanut butter to the dough for a rich and nutty flavor. You can also swirl in some melted chocolate or sprinkle in chopped peanuts for extra texture.

Oatmeal Chocolate Chip Delight

Incorporate rolled oats into the dough for a chewy and satisfying texture. Combine this with chocolate chips for a classic combination.

Q: Can I use all-purpose flour without heat-treating it?

A: No, it’s not safe to eat raw all-purpose flour. Always heat-treat your flour to kill any harmful bacteria.

Q: How long can I store edible cookie dough?

A: Store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to a week.

Q: Can I freeze edible cookie dough?

A: Yes, you can freeze it for up to 3 months. Thaw it overnight in the refrigerator before enjoying.
